The Importance of Self-Care for Mental Health
Self-care is essential for maintaining good mental health. It helps individuals to manage stress, reduce symptoms of anxiety and depression, and improve overall mood. When individuals prioritize self-care, they are better equipped to handle life’s challenges and cope with difficult situations. Self-care can also help individuals to establish healthy boundaries, increase self-esteem, and improve relationships with others.
Ways to Prioritize Self-Care
Here are some simple ways to prioritize self-care and improve mental health:
1. Set Boundaries: Setting boundaries is an essential aspect of self-care. It is important to learn to say no to things that do not serve your well-being or contribute to your goals. By setting boundaries, you can ensure that you have time and energy to focus on activities that promote mental health and well-being.
2. Practice Mindfulness: Mindfulness is a practice that involves paying attention to the present moment without judgment. It can help to reduce stress, increase self-awareness, and promote feelings of relaxation and calm. Practicing mindfulness can involve activities such as meditation, deep breathing, or mindful movement.
3. Engage in Physical Activity: Physical activity is an important aspect of self-care. It can help to reduce stress, improve mood, and boost self-esteem. Engaging in regular physical activity can involve activities such as walking, running, yoga, or strength training.
4. Connect with Others: Connection with others is an important aspect of self-care. Social support can help to reduce stress and promote feelings of happiness and well-being. It is important to make time for social connections with family, friends, or community groups.
5. Eat a Balanced Diet: Eating a balanced diet is an essential aspect of self-care. A diet that includes a variety of fruits, vegetables, whole grains, lean protein, and healthy fats can help to improve mood, reduce symptoms of depression and anxiety, and promote overall well-being.
Tips for Incorporating Self-Care into Daily Life
Here are some tips for incorporating self-care into daily life:
1. Start Small: Incorporating self-care into daily life does not have to involve drastic changes. It is important to start small and make gradual changes to establish healthy habits. For example, you can start by incorporating 10 minutes of physical activity into your day or taking a few minutes to practice mindfulness.
2. Prioritize Self-Care: It is important to prioritize self-care and make it a part of your daily routine. This may involve setting aside specific times during the day for self-care activities or making self-care a non-negotiable aspect of your daily routine.
3. Choose Activities that You Enjoy: Self-care activities should be enjoyable and meaningful to you. Choose activities that you enjoy and that promote your overall well-being.
4. Be Kind to Yourself: It is important to be kind to yourself and practice self-compassion. This means treating yourself with the same kindness and understanding that you would offer to a friend. Be patient with yourself and recognize that self-care is a journey, not a destination.
5. Seek Support: It is important to seek support if you are struggling with mental health challenges or if you need help incorporating self-care into your daily routine. This may involve reaching out to a mental health professional, a support group, or a trusted friend or family member.
